韩顺平CSS教程:网页设计入门到精通

需积分: 3 16 下载量 141 浏览量 更新于2024-07-25 1 收藏 10.63MB DOCX 举报
本资源是一份由韩顺平编写的关于网页设计中CSS部分的详细笔记,旨在帮助学习者轻松理解和掌握CSS技术。笔记分为三天的学习内容,覆盖了从基础入门到深入理解的关键知识点。 第一天,主要内容是初识CSS,包括CSS的介绍、原理图示例以及一个快速的实战案例。学习者通过编写`test.html`和`my.css`文件,了解到CSS发展历史的三个时期,了解CSS的优势和其在网页设计中的必要性。课程还涉及CSS的选择器,如通配符选择器、HTML选择器、类选择器和ID选择器的应用,并通过实例演示如何在实践中运用这些选择器。 第二天,深入讲解了CSS选择器的更多细节,如通配符选择器、父子选择器,以及id选择器和类选择器的组合与优先级。学习者会学习到在一个元素中如何合理使用id和class,以及如何通过练习巩固所学知识。 第三天,主要聚焦于CSS布局和定位。这部分涵盖了块元素和行内元素的概念及其应用,盒子模型的深入解析,包括盒模型的构成和如何调整元素的尺寸。之后,通过实例展示了浮动元素的处理,包括清除浮动的方法以及相对定位(relative)、绝对定位(absolute)和固定定位(fixed)的用法。最后,通过仿照Sohu页面的设计,探讨了如何在div中实现图片居中对齐的技术。 整个课程注重理论与实践结合,不仅介绍了CSS的基础语法,还提供了丰富的实例和练习,有助于学习者扎实掌握CSS并将其应用于实际项目中。无论是对于初学者还是有一定经验的设计师,这份笔记都是一份宝贵的参考资料。